Confabulation
-noun
1.  the act of confabulating; conversation; discussion.
2.  Psychiatry. the replacement of a gap in a person's memory by a falsification that he or she believes to be true.
A confabulation is a fantasy that has unconsciously emerged as a factual account in memory. A confabulation may be based partly on fact or be a complete construction of the imagination.
